SITAMARHI
Constituency no. 5 in Bihar · Lok Sabha seat contested 16 times since 1962.
Bihar also has an assembly constituency called SITAMARHI. It is a different territory with a different electorate — see its 14 results.
Every election in this seat
| Year | Winner | Runner-up | Margin | Margin % | Candidates | Turnout |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| JD(U)DEVESH CHANDRA THAKUR | RJDARJUN RAY | 51,356 | 4.69% | 14 | — |
| 2019 | JD(U)Sunil Kumar Pintu | RJDArjun Ray | 2,50,539 | 24.12% | 20 | 59.3% |
| 2014 | BLSPRAM KUMAR SHARMA | RJDSITARAM YADAV | 1,47,965 | 16.43% | 19 | 57.2% |
| 2009 | JD(U)ARJUN ROY | INCSAMIR KUMAR MAHASETH | 1,10,566 | 19.17% | 16 | 42.5% |
| 20041973 boundaries | RJDSITARAM YADAV | JD(U)NAVAL KISHORE RAI | 98,005 | 14.19% | 13 | 54.6% |
| 19991973 boundaries | JD(U)Nawal Kishore Rai | RJDSuryadeo Rai | 1,01,257 | 13.63% | 9 | 65.9% |
| 19981973 boundaries | RJDSITA RAM YADAV | JDNAWAL KISHORE RAI | 23,509 | 3.08% | 7 | 67.9% |
| 19961973 boundaries | JDNAWAL KISHORE RAI | INCMD. ANVARUL HAQUE | 82,257 | 11.18% | 30 | 66.0% |
| 19911973 boundaries | JDNAWAL KISHORE RAY | INCRAMBRIKSHA CHAUDHARY | 2,29,151 | 34.99% | 23 | 64.4% |
| 19891973 boundaries | JDHUKUMDEO NARAYAN YADAV | INCNAGENDRA PD. YADAV | 1,70,861 | 26.40% | 9 | 64.0% |
| 19841973 boundaries | INCRANSHRESTH KHIRHAR | LKDINDAL SINGH NAVIN | 1,21,544 | 25.86% | 11 | 53.5% |
| 19801973 boundaries | INC(U)BALIRAM BHAGAT | INC(I)SHASHI SHEKHARESHWAR PD. NARAIN SINGH | 32,249 | 6.94% | 10 | 57.1% |
| 19771973 boundaries | BLDSHYAM SUNDER DAS | INCNAGENDRA PRASAD YADAV | 90,094 | 18.10% | 5 | 68.9% |
| 19711966 boundaries | INCNAGENDRA PRASAD YADAV | SSPTHAKUR JUGAL KISHORE SINGH | 28,725 | 6.82% | 4 | 66.6% |
| 19671966 boundaries | INCN.P. YADAV | SSPT. Y. K. SINGH | 517 | 0.14% | 6 | 64.5% |
| 19621961 boundaries | INCNAGINDRA PD. YADAB | PSPYUGAL KISHORE SINGH | 33,515 | 14.07% | 6 | 52.3% |
Rows are matched by constituency name within the state, so a seat that survived a delimitation keeps one continuous page. Where a year’s boundaries differ from the present ones the row says so — the name is the same, the territory is not.
